The following safety equipment must be in the <br />vehicle at all times, maintained, and in good working order: <br />Q <br />Fire extinguisher <br />■ <br />First Aid Kit <br />■ <br />Company emergency number visor card <br />■ <br />Spare tire and jack <br />■ <br />Safety reflectors <br />Basic safety <br />rules to follow: <br />= <br />Due to Florida state law, headlights must be on whenever it is raining. <br />■ <br />Whenever possible, vehicles must be backed into parking spaces. This eliminates the hazard of <br />backing into traffic when leaving the parking space. <br />= <br />Before going to a remote area, make sure the fuel tank is full. <br />= <br />Do not operate any other equipment while driving, e.g, laptop or mobile phone. (Refer to <br />company cellphone/electronic device policy). <br />= <br />Ensure all equipment is properly secured before driving. <br />= <br />Lock the Company Vehicle when parked, even when the employee operator is nearby orthe <br />duration away from the Company Vehicle is short. <br />= <br />Make sure the windows and mirrors are clear before driving. <br />= <br />Per the Vehicle Inspection and Maintenance Checklist, employees must perform daily vehicle <br />inspections. This form must be turned in to their Superintendent on a weekly basis. <br />Superintendents must send them to the Fleet Manager weekly. <br />It is the driver's responsibility to ensure the vehicle has a current registration and state <br />•t <br />insurance card prior to operating. <br />34 <br />
